Nestled in the heart of Long Beach, California, the Aquarium of the Pacific is a premier destination for ocean lovers and families seeking educational and entertaining experiences. Spanning over 5 acres, the aquarium features a vast array of exhibits showcasing the diverse marine life of the Pacific Ocean. Visitors can embark on a journey through various ecosystems, from the cold waters of the Northern Pacific to the vibrant coral reefs of the Southern Pacific. One of the highlights includes the stunning Shark Lagoon, where thrill-seekers can get up close with these magnificent creatures through a touch pool experience. The aquarium is home to more than 12,000 animals representing over 500 species, ensuring an awe-inspiring visit for everyone. In addition to its impressive exhibits, the Aquarium of the Pacific offers a range of programs for all ages, including animal encounters, educational talks, and behind-the-scenes tours. The aquarium also emphasizes environmental conservation and sustainability, making it a vital resource for ocean education. Families can enjoy interactive experiences, such as feeding sea otters or watching the mesmerizing sea lion presentations. The aquarium’s commitment to engaging and educating visitors about marine life makes it not just a fun destination, but also a place that fosters awareness of ocean conservation issues.
